WebMar 7, 2024 · Place a redstone torch next to the blob. The redstone blob will glow and align itself to point towards the torch. Neat! Place more redstone dust to continue the line in one direction. Notice that the glow gets fainter as you get farther from the torch. Extend the line at least 15 blocks. WebThe torch is a very simple circuit, containing only three components; a switch, a globe and a battery. The components are connected in series. WebAlso, this circuit even tells one the direction the signal is flowing. Of the two torches which appear unlit in the diagram, whenever the circuit is powered, one will be lit. It will be the only lit torch in the circuit, and it will face the direction the power is moving. Thus, if there is an input from A, the bottom-right torch will be lit.
